HomeSort by relevance Sort by last modified time
    Searched refs:gl_buffer_object (Results 1 - 25 of 62) sorted by null

1 2 3

  /external/mesa3d/src/mesa/drivers/dri/radeon/
radeon_buffer_objects.h 36 * Radeon vertex/pixel buffer object, derived from Mesa's gl_buffer_object.
40 struct gl_buffer_object Base;
45 get_radeon_buffer_object(struct gl_buffer_object *obj);
radeon_buffer_objects.c 36 get_radeon_buffer_object(struct gl_buffer_object *obj)
41 static struct gl_buffer_object *
59 struct gl_buffer_object *obj)
92 struct gl_buffer_object *obj)
139 struct gl_buffer_object *obj)
163 struct gl_buffer_object *obj)
180 GLbitfield access, struct gl_buffer_object *obj,
212 struct gl_buffer_object *obj,
  /external/mesa3d/src/mesa/state_tracker/
st_cb_bufferobjects.h 41 * gl_buffer_object.
45 struct gl_buffer_object Base;
53 st_buffer_object(struct gl_buffer_object *obj)
st_draw.h 62 struct gl_buffer_object *indirect);
74 struct gl_buffer_object *indirect);
st_cb_bufferobjects.c 56 static struct gl_buffer_object *
76 st_bufferobj_free(struct gl_context *ctx, struct gl_buffer_object *obj)
101 const void * data, struct gl_buffer_object *obj)
145 void * data, struct gl_buffer_object *obj)
181 struct gl_buffer_object *obj)
359 struct gl_buffer_object *obj,
385 struct gl_buffer_object *obj,
452 struct gl_buffer_object *obj,
477 st_bufferobj_unmap(struct gl_context *ctx, struct gl_buffer_object *obj,
499 struct gl_buffer_object *src
    [all...]
st_cb_compute.c 81 struct gl_buffer_object *indirect_buffer = ctx->DispatchIndirectBuffer;
  /external/mesa3d/src/mesa/main/
bufferobj.h 42 _mesa_bufferobj_mapped(const struct gl_buffer_object *obj,
56 _mesa_check_disallowed_mapping(const struct gl_buffer_object *obj)
69 _mesa_is_bufferobj(const struct gl_buffer_object *obj)
84 struct gl_buffer_object **buf_handle,
91 extern struct gl_buffer_object *
94 extern struct gl_buffer_object *
97 extern struct gl_buffer_object *
107 extern struct gl_buffer_object *
114 struct gl_buffer_object *obj,
119 struct gl_buffer_object *bufObj)
    [all...]
bufferobj.c 93 static struct gl_buffer_object DummyBufferObject;
103 static inline struct gl_buffer_object **
192 static inline struct gl_buffer_object *
196 struct gl_buffer_object **bufObj = get_buffer_target(ctx, target);
265 bufferobj_range_mapped(const struct gl_buffer_object *obj,
299 const struct gl_buffer_object *bufObj,
443 static struct gl_buffer_object *
446 struct gl_buffer_object *obj;
450 obj = MALLOC_STRUCT(gl_buffer_object);
463 struct gl_buffer_object *bufObj
    [all...]
transformfeedback.h 70 struct gl_buffer_object *bufObj,
78 struct gl_buffer_object *bufObj,
140 struct gl_buffer_object *bufObj,
dd.h 39 struct gl_buffer_object;
439 struct gl_buffer_object *bufferObj,
625 struct gl_buffer_object * (*NewBufferObject)(struct gl_context *ctx,
628 void (*DeleteBuffer)( struct gl_context *ctx, struct gl_buffer_object *obj );
632 GLenum storageFlags, struct gl_buffer_object *obj);
636 struct gl_buffer_object *obj );
640 GLvoid *data, struct gl_buffer_object *obj );
646 struct gl_buffer_object *obj );
649 struct gl_buffer_object *src,
650 struct gl_buffer_object *dst
    [all...]
objectpurge.c 47 struct gl_buffer_object *bufObj;
190 struct gl_buffer_object *bufObj;
321 struct gl_buffer_object *bufObj = _mesa_lookup_bufferobj(ctx, name);
  /external/mesa3d/src/mesa/drivers/dri/i915/
intel_buffer_objects.h 34 struct gl_buffer_object;
38 * Intel vertex/pixel buffer object, derived from Mesa's gl_buffer_object.
42 struct gl_buffer_object Base;
77 intel_buffer_object(struct gl_buffer_object *obj)
intel_buffer_objects.c 43 intel_bufferobj_unmap(struct gl_context * ctx, struct gl_buffer_object *obj,
70 static struct gl_buffer_object *
87 intel_bufferobj_free(struct gl_context * ctx, struct gl_buffer_object *obj)
121 struct gl_buffer_object *obj)
175 const GLvoid * data, struct gl_buffer_object *obj)
240 GLvoid * data, struct gl_buffer_object *obj)
277 GLbitfield access, struct gl_buffer_object *obj,
393 struct gl_buffer_object *obj,
431 intel_bufferobj_unmap(struct gl_context * ctx, struct gl_buffer_object *obj,
596 struct gl_buffer_object *src
    [all...]
  /external/mesa3d/src/mesa/drivers/dri/i965/
intel_buffer_objects.h 32 struct gl_buffer_object;
36 * Intel vertex/pixel buffer object, derived from Mesa's gl_buffer_object.
40 struct gl_buffer_object Base;
110 intel_buffer_object(struct gl_buffer_object *obj)
brw_draw.h 56 struct gl_buffer_object *indirect );
69 struct gl_buffer_object *indirect);
intel_buffer_objects.c 136 static struct gl_buffer_object *
157 brw_delete_buffer(struct gl_context * ctx, struct gl_buffer_object *obj)
191 struct gl_buffer_object *obj)
237 struct gl_buffer_object *obj)
327 struct gl_buffer_object *obj)
363 GLbitfield access, struct gl_buffer_object *obj,
478 struct gl_buffer_object *obj,
537 struct gl_buffer_object *obj,
610 struct gl_buffer_object *src,
611 struct gl_buffer_object *dst
    [all...]
brw_object_purgeable.c 53 struct gl_buffer_object *obj,
117 struct gl_buffer_object *obj,
  /external/mesa3d/src/mesa/drivers/dri/nouveau/
nouveau_bufferobj.h 31 struct gl_buffer_object base;
nouveau_bufferobj.c 34 get_bufferobj_map(struct gl_context *ctx, struct gl_buffer_object *obj,
50 static struct gl_buffer_object *
65 nouveau_bufferobj_del(struct gl_context *ctx, struct gl_buffer_object *obj)
77 struct gl_buffer_object *obj)
115 struct gl_buffer_object *obj)
123 struct gl_buffer_object *obj)
131 struct gl_buffer_object *obj,
159 nouveau_bufferobj_unmap(struct gl_context *ctx, struct gl_buffer_object *obj,
nouveau_array.h 49 int fields, int type, struct gl_buffer_object *obj,
  /external/mesa3d/src/mesa/tnl/
tnl.h 88 struct gl_buffer_object *indirect );
  /external/mesa3d/src/mesa/vbo/
vbo.h 73 struct gl_buffer_object *obj;
110 struct gl_buffer_object *indirect);
116 struct gl_buffer_object *indirect_data,
120 struct gl_buffer_object *indirect_params,
184 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j);
220 struct gl_buffer_object *indirect);
vbo_exec.h 88 struct gl_buffer_object *bufferobj;
vbo_minmax_index.c 75 vbo_use_minmax_cache(struct gl_buffer_object *bufferObj)
95 vbo_delete_minmax_cache(struct gl_buffer_object *bufferObj)
103 vbo_get_minmax_cached(struct gl_buffer_object *bufferObj,
175 struct gl_buffer_object *bufferObj,
  /external/mesa3d/src/mesa/drivers/common/
meta.h 302 struct gl_buffer_object *buf_obj;
326 struct gl_buffer_object *buf_obj;
338 struct gl_buffer_object *buf_obj;
348 struct gl_buffer_object *buf_obj;
361 struct gl_buffer_object *buf_obj;
371 struct gl_buffer_object *buf_obj;
396 struct gl_buffer_object *buf_obj;
408 struct gl_buffer_object *buf_obj;
612 GLuint *VAO, struct gl_buffer_object **buf_obj,
619 GLuint *VAO, struct gl_buffer_object **buf_obj
    [all...]

Completed in 113 milliseconds

1 2 3